3rd Annual Colour Your Palate Event
Date of Event: Wednesday, April 7th, 2010
Time: 7:00 pm
Where: Hotel Grand Pacific
Tickets: $55 per person
To Purchase Tickets: 250-812-3881
Event Details: Colour Your Palate is a competition where local chefs are challenged to randomly select a colour and use it as inspiration to create a delicious canapé. A panel of celebrity judges then judge the chefs unique canapé and select the winning creations.Enjoy sampling canapés, voting for the 'People's Choice Award’, silent auction and entertainment Kiki Londo. The event raises funds to support ArtsREACH, a program that provides visual art and theatre workshops to elementary schools with a high rate of children from lower-income families. ArtsREACH, run by Victoria-based OCTA Collective Society, aims to provide all children with the opportunity to develop life skills by exploring their potential through arts experiences.

Sumac Ridge Winery presents Dining Out For Life on Thursday, March 25th 2010. Eat out and make a difference€ at one of over 250 participating restaurants, from Whistler to White Rock, across the Fraser Valley and throughout Vancouver Island. On the mainland, 25% of your food bill will be donated to Friends For Life and A Loving Spoonful, while on the island, the same percentage will be donated to AIDS Vancouver Island, to support people living with HIV/AIDS.
